Overshoe



noun
1.
(water proof shoe made of rubber felt, etc., worn over the ordinary shoe) ស្រោមស្បែកជើង (ពាក់កុំអោយជើងត្រូវទឹក ។ល។)
ENGLISH MEANING
noun
1.
A shoe that is worn over another for protection from wet or for extra warmth; esp., an India-rubber shoe; a galoche.